    The Brooks Ghost Max distinguishes itself with an emphasis on maximum cushioning and stability, making it a top choice for runners and walkers who value comfort. Its nitrogen-infused midsole foam absorbs impact and provides a plush ride, while the broad base and GlideRoll Rocker technology ensure smooth heel-to-toe transitions. Compared to the minimalist Vivobarefoot, this model sacrifices some natural flexibility for enhanced protection and support. However, it may be heavier and less agile, which could be a drawback for speed-focused users. Its versatility for both running and walking positions it as a well-rounded option for those needing reliable support across activities.

    The Reebok Classic Leather combines heritage style with practicality, making it an excellent choice for everyday wear. Its soft leather upper offers durability and a premium feel, while the cushioned insole adds comfort for extended periods on your feet. The rubber outsole provides reliable traction, making it versatile for casual outings or light exercise. Compared with the Brooks Ghost Max, it lacks the specialized cushioning for high-impact activities but compensates with timeless aesthetics and ease of pairing with various outfits. Its main tradeoff is that it may need a break-in period for optimal comfort, especially in the softer leather upper, but once broken in, it offers a reliable, stylish option.

    The Vivobarefoot Gobi II stands out for its minimalist design, crafted with 98% natural materials and a chrome-free leather lining. It offers a barefoot experience with a flexible rubber sole that promotes natural foot movement. Compared to cushioned models like Brooks Ghost Max, it sacrifices padding for a more natural feel, making it better suited for those who prefer a ground-up approach to footwear. However, it isn’t water-resistant, so wet conditions could be problematic, and the higher price point reflects its eco-conscious, premium materials. This shoe is perfect for those who want a stylish, natural option that supports foot health and sustainability.

Factors to Consider When Choosing Best Leather Running Sneakers

Choosing the ideal leather running sneaker depends on your specific needs, activity level, and style preferences. While some prioritize maximum cushioning and support for long-distance comfort, others look for minimalist designs that promote natural foot movement. Water resistance, weight, and eco-friendliness are additional factors that influence the best choice for you. This guide walks through key considerations to help you identify the features that match your lifestyle and goals.

Cushioning and Support

If maximum comfort and impact absorption are your priorities, look for shoes with thick midsole foam and a broad, stable base. The Brooks Ghost Max exemplifies this, offering plush support suitable for long runs or extended walking. Conversely, if you prefer a more natural, ground-feel approach, minimalist options like the Vivobarefoot Gobi II reduce cushioning to encourage foot strength and mobility, though they sacrifice some protection and water resistance.

Material Quality and Sustainability

Leather quality varies from soft, durable, and eco-friendly options to more traditional, robust leathers. The Vivobarefoot stands out for its natural, environmentally conscious materials, while the Reebok offers classic leather that ages well but may require more break-in time. Consider whether sustainability or long-term durability aligns better with your values and usage patterns.

Water Resistance and Weather Suitability

Most minimalist leather sneakers like the Vivobarefoot Gobi II are not water-resistant, limiting their use in wet conditions. If you need a shoe for year-round outdoor activities, prioritize models with water-resistant treatments or synthetic overlays. The cushioned Brooks Ghost Max, with its more substantial build, can handle a variety of weather scenarios better, but still may not be fully waterproof.

Weight and Activity Type

Heavier shoes like the Brooks Ghost Max provide extra cushioning but can be tiring over long distances or fast-paced workouts. Lighter, minimalist sneakers excel for speed and agility but offer less impact protection. Match your shoe choice to your activity intensity and duration to find the best balance between support and mobility.

Frequently Asked Questions

Are leather running shoes suitable for wet weather?

Leather shoes generally offer limited water resistance unless specifically treated or designed with waterproof membranes. The minimalist Vivobarefoot Gobi II is not water-resistant, so it’s best used in dry conditions. For wet weather, look for leather shoes with water-resistant coatings or synthetic overlays, or consider dedicated waterproof footwear to maintain dryness and comfort.

How does cushioning affect running performance?

Cushioning provides impact absorption and comfort, especially over long distances or hard surfaces. However, excessive cushioning can add weight and reduce ground feel, potentially impairing speed and agility. The best choice depends on your activity — more cushioning benefits long-distance runners, while minimal support suits speed-focused or natural-foot movement enthusiasts.

Can leather sneakers be used for intense running?

While some leather sneakers like the Brooks Ghost Max are designed for running, they are more suited to moderate distances and comfort-oriented workouts. For high-intensity running or sprinting, specialized lightweight, breathable, and highly supportive running shoes tend to outperform leather options due to better breathability and lower weight. Leather shoes excel more in casual or walking contexts.

How should I care for my leather running shoes?

Proper care extends the lifespan and maintains the appearance of leather sneakers. Regular cleaning with a damp cloth, conditioning with leather moisturizer, and storing in a cool, dry place help preserve the material. Avoid exposing leather shoes to excessive moisture or heat, and consider using water-resistant treatments if you anticipate wet conditions. Proper maintenance ensures your shoes stay comfortable and stylish for longer.

Are minimalist leather shoes good for foot health?

Minimalist shoes like the Vivobarefoot Gobi II can promote foot strength and natural movement, which may benefit foot health if used correctly and gradually. However, they lack the cushioning and support needed for some users, especially those with pre-existing foot issues or high-impact activity requirements. It’s advisable to transition slowly and consult a specialist if you have concerns about foot health or specific conditions.
